Hunt Valley MD • ID: 24056 • Full-Time/RegularJohnson Mirmiran and Thompson is a dynamic 100% employee-owned consulting firm of more than 2400 professionals that provides a full range of multi-disciplined engineering architecture information technology and related services to public agencies and private clients throughout the United States. JMT is currently ranked #50 on Engineering News-Records list of the Top 500 Design Firms.
Our Aviation Service Line is an established provider of professional engineering and architectural services for major air carrier airports within the mid-Atlantic region as well as evolving relationships across the United States. Across all service line disciplines JMT has over 100 professionals supporting our aviation clients daily and is known for superior client service high quality engineering and a stable organization with long-tenured staff.
Position summary:The position is for a Sr. Project Manager for a task order open end (IDIQ) contract supporting clients in the mid-Atlantic region and represents a leadership role within JMTs Aviation team The individual will be supported by JMTs national service line leader for Aviation the regional leadership team within JMTs Maryland office along with a wide range of experienced technical staff members across multiple disciplines within JMT.
In this role the individual will be responsible for managing a team of dedicated professionals to deliver project objectives for assigned tasks involving airside/airfield landside/transportation environmental/site development and terminal facilities projects.
- Leadership skills that will be used in the position include internal organizational engagement and staff mentoring engagement with client leaders to achieve beneficial results for both JMT and the client and industry wide engagement at conferences to showcase JMT strengths within the Aviation industry.
- Management areas of expertise include technical writing associated with task level scope schedule and budget development team coordination and financial risk management including adherence to JMTs ISO-9001 quality program.
- Engineering expertise that is highly beneficial for this role includes airside and landside airport design of civil infrastructure (runways taxiways and taxilanes and RSA improvements) in accordance with FAA guidelines and circulars aviation planning and airfield layout plan (ALP) development support. Experience with multiple project delivery methods i.e. Design-Bid-Build Design-Build P3.

Essential functions and responsibilities
- Managing a team of dedicated professionals to deliver project objectives for assigned tasks while collaborating with disciplines and subconsultants to execute a risk adverse project scope and fee.
- Assure that the project team is developing project specific documents in accordance with JMTs ISO-9001 quality management plan including Project Management Plans Quality Management Plans project schedules.
- Maintain ongoing communications throughout the project team incorporating project status and ongoing issues to internal and external stakeholders assure that the project team is monitoring and executing projects including identifying and mitigating risks developing extra work order requests and open-end contract task proposals.
- Build relationships with client(s) to understand preferences and requirements to develop and execute a quality project.
- Providing leadership and continuous performance management (setting expectations goals feedback 1:1 meeting coaching) that supports the growth and development of staff.
Nonessential functions and responsibilities
- Perform other related duties as assigned
Required Skills
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office
- Strong Communication Skills
- Strong Presentation Skills
- Experience managing multidiscipline project teams
Required Experience
- Bachelors degree in civil engineering or a related field from an ABET accredited engineering program
- Professional Engineer License and the ability to get registered in the states where clients are served within 3 months of employment
- 15+ years of experience
Preferred Experience
- CAPM or PMP
- Experience in airside airport design of civil infrastructure (runways taxiways and taxilanes and RSA improvements) in accordance with FAA guidelines and circulars.
- Experience with multiple project delivery methods i.e. Design-Bid-Build Design-Build P3
Working Conditions
Work is performed within a general office environment 95% of the time. Work is generally sedentary in nature but may require occasional standing and walking. Lighting and temperature are adequate and there are no hazardous or unpleasant conditions caused by noise dust etc. within the office environment.
Field work is required on occasion where work may be conducted outside in heat/cold wet/humid and dry/arid conditions. Some lifting (up to 25 lbs) may be required as needed.
